Abstract

Companies or estate have problems stealing employees of items or records by using common keys because the usual key is less reliable. This paper seeks to control intelligent doors by means of a RFID card. In addition, a security system was created for employee entrances and exits with a system-specific server and may allow staff to open a particular door and specify a time for RFID card operation. The design and implementation of a robust and intelligent system were thus designed to control an employee's or a person's entry and exit through the use of an intelligent key and smart doors. This paper proposes the safety improvement plan based on the Smart Door Lock System for the security problem caused by the physical key in unmanned automation machines, like ATMs, KIOSKs and sales machines. The use of hardware and software inventions to construct this program was an effective factor.
